12A:7-402 - Duplicate receipt or bill;  overissue

12A:7-402.  Duplicate receipt or bill;  overissue
    Neither a duplicate nor any other document of title purporting to cover goods already represented by an outstanding document of the same issuer confers  any right in the goods, except as provided in the case of bills in a set,  overissue of documents for fungible goods and substitutes for lost, stolen or  destroyed documents.  But the issuer is liable for damages caused by his  overissue or failure to identify a duplicate document as such by conspicuous  notation on its face.

     L.1936, c. 120, s. 7-402.
